Explainer videos are short, engaging videos that are designed to explain a specific topic or answer a question in a simple and easy-to-understand manner. By customizing explainer video content for railways, companies can address common customer questions and provide valuable information to their passengers.
One of the key benefits of using explainer videos for railways is that they can be tailored to address specific customer queries. For example, a railway company may create an explainer video that outlines the process for purchasing tickets online, or provides information on how to navigate the station. By targeting these common questions, railways can improve customer satisfaction and reduce the number of inquiries received by their customer service teams.
Additionally, explainer videos can be used to showcase the unique features and amenities offered by a railway company. For example, a video highlighting the comfortable seating options or onboard dining services can help to attract new customers and encourage repeat business.
